Vehicle workshop website is not ordinary

A well-designed website is the best salesperson on the internet, serving your loyal customers and impressing potential clients. For an vehicle repair shop, it is essential that the online presence mirrors the order and functionality found in the workshop. Such an approach makes it easier for customers to find your workshop and consume your services, giving you a significant advantage over competitors.

Quick Calls are a Must

The website must allow users to make quick calls – even with just one prominent button. Despite being in the 21st century, most people prefer calling in urgent situations rather than posting on social media. No one has time to search for a phone number on different pages while dealing with a broken-down car in the middle of an intersection. Customers should be able to call you with just one button press.

Help Customers Find You

Integration with Waze and Google Maps on the website is mandatory. This helps customers locate your workshop quickly. In addition to displaying the location on the map, quick options for finding the best route should be emphasized. A simple picture of the workshop building adds a lot. The more visible you are, the better.

Services Generate Revenue

Certainly, the services offered by your workshop must be prominently displayed because they are the only things that bring in revenue. Customers need to know if their problem can be solved by your services. Additionally, describing your services contributes to visibility in Google search results, also known as SEO. It’s not always necessary to have a separate page for showcasing services; sometimes, a price list is sufficient.

Talking About Money is Not Taboo

Displaying prices is a good way to provide transparency regarding the cost of your services, build trust, and save both the customer’s and your employees’ time. Yes, vehicle repair can be complex, and there may not always be a fixed price, but at least hourly rates should be shown.

People like to check prices before picking up the phone. If possible, offer this option to your potential customers. Prices are often not displayed due to the fear of sensitive customers, which is an unwarranted fear because vehicle repair is a necessity-based service. A clear pricing policy helps avoid price shoppers, saving valuable time for all parties involved.

Make Bookings Easier

It is very difficult, or practically impossible, for a customer to specify in your interactive calendar the exact services their car needs or how much time you should spend on repairs. It’s like sending an approximate height and waist measurement to a tailor via email and determining the time it takes to sew a suit.

However, for clearer and defined services, this is possible. For example, technical inspection, regular maintenance, car wash, or tire change. Booking through the website reduces the administrative burden on the workshop, eliminating many reservations via email and phone. Real-time scheduling of repairs is a fast, convenient, and modern solution for the customer.

Connect the Website to Your Workshop Software

Many modern services use specialized vehicle workshop software to make managing cars and customers convenient and to easily find completed work in the service history. The workshop’s website should be compatible with this management software to provide additional options for automating operations.

For example, integration automates the synchronization of information received from reservations between the website and the management software. No need to manually enter contact information from incoming requests. Click less, work more.

How to Find a Web Developer?

The most crucial factor in creating a website is finding the right developer; this determines the success of the entire process.

Certainly, the web developer must be competent in their field and able to create a website according to modern standards. The goal is a long-lasting and mobile-friendly solution where all necessary add-ons and integrations work even after software updates.

People at the workshop don’t have time to write website content or create project briefs. The web developer must be familiar with the vehicle repair industry and understand what is important when creating a website to meet the client’s needs and make the workshop attractive online.

A good web developer must respect their and the client’s time and be able to perform most of the work independently. Building a website should not take much time or stress the workshop owner too much.

The best advice is not to just look for a website developer but rather find a collaborative partner who can think along with your business and help successfully achieve the desired goals.
